First of all, I would like to mention that this is not a guide about all recovery items in the game. That itself would be an extremely lengthy article. In this, we will only be going over items with ‘Potion’ or ‘Flask’ in their name.

Most of these items can be crafted at either the Placed Bottle or Alchemy Table crafting stations. Those that give players damage buffs, can be made only at the Imbuing Station.
Some of these can also only be found in the world or bought from merchants.
With that said, lets take a look at all the Terraria Potions at our disposal.
Health/Mana Recovery Potions

The following are all the Terraria Potions that let you restore your Health and Mana.
- Lesser Healing Potion: 1x Mushroom, 2x Bottles, and 2x Gel.
- Healing Potion: 2x Lesser Healing Potions and 1x Glowing Mushroom.
- Greater Healing Potion: 3x Bottled Water, 3x Pixie Dust, and 1x Crystal Shard.
- Super Healing Potion: 4x Greater Healing Potions, 1x Nebula Fragment, 1x Solar Fragment, 1x Stardust Fragment, and 1x Vortex Fragment.
- Lesser Mana Potion: Can only be purchased from the Merchant or found in Chests and Platforms in the Dungeon.
- Mana Potion: 2x Lesser Mana Potions and 1x Glowing Mushroom.
- Greater Mana Potion: These can only be purchased from the Wizard, found in Fishing Crates or dropped from Biome Mimics.
- Super Mana Potion: 15x Greater Mana Potions, 1x Fallen Star, 3x Crystal Shard and 1x Unicorn Horn.
- Restoration Potion: 1x Mushrooms, 1x Glowing Mushroom, 1x Pink Gel and 1x Bottle.
Temporary Buff Potions

The following Terraria Potions give players temporary buffs.

All of these require the Placed Bottle or the Alchemy Table.
- Ammo Reservation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Double Cod and 1x Moonglow.
- Archery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Daybloom and 1x Lens.
- Battle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Deathweed and 1x Rotten Chunk or 1x Vertebra.
- Builder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Blinkroot, 1x Shiverthorn and 1x Moonglow.
- Calming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Damselfish and 1x Daybloom.
- Crate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Amber, 1x Moonglow, 1x Shiverthorn and 1x Waterleaf.
- Dangersense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Shiverthorn and 10x Cobwebs.
- Endurance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Armored Cavefish and 1x Blinkroot.
- Featherfall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Daybloom, 1x Blinkroot and 1x Feather.
- Fishing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Crispy Honey Block and 1x Waterleaf.
- Flipper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Shiverthorn and 1x Waterleaf.
- Gills Potion 1x Bottled Water, 1x Waterleaf and 1x Coral.
- Gravitation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Fireblossom, 1x Deathweed, 1x Blinkroot and 1x Feather.
- Lesser Luck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Waterleaf, 1x Ladybug and 1x White Pearl.
- Luck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Waterleaf, 1x Ladybug and 1x Black Pearl.
- Greater Luck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Waterleaf, 1x Ladybug and 1x Pink Pearl.
- Heartreach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Crimson Tigerfish and 1x Daybloom and 1x Moonglow.
- Hunter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Daybloom, 1x Blinkroot and 1x Shark Fin.
- Inferno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Flarefin Koi, 2x Obsidifish and 1x Fireblossom.
- Invisibility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Blinkroot and 1x Moonglow.
- Ironskin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Daybloom and 1x Iron Ore or 1x Lead Ore.
- Lifeforce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Prismite, 1x Moonglow, 1x Shiverthorn and 1x Waterleaf.
- Love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Princess Fish and 1x Shiverthorn.
- Magic Power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Moonglow, 1x Deathweed and 1x Fallen Star.
- Mana Regeneration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Moonglow, 1x Daybloom and 1x Fallen Star.
- Mining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Antlion Mandible and 1x Blinkroot.
- Night Owl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Daybloom and 1x Blinkroot.
- Obsidian Skin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Fireblossom, 1x Waterleaf and 1x Obsidian.
- Rage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Hemopiranha and 1x Deathweed.
- Regeneration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Daybloom and 1x Mushroom.
- Shine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Daybloom and 1x Glowing Mushroom.
- Sonar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Waterleaf and 1x Coral.
- Spelunker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Blinkroot, 1x Moonglow and 1x Gold Ore or 1x Platinum Ore.
- Stink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Stinkfish and 1x Deathweed.
- Summoning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Variegated Lardfish and 1x Moonglow.
- Swiftness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Blinkroot and 1x Cactus.
- Thorns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Deathweed, 1x Cactus, 1x Worm Tooth and 1x Stinger.
- Titan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Bone, 1x Deathweed and 1x Shiverthorn.
- Warmth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Frost Minnow and 1x Shiverthorn.
- Water Walking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Waterleaf and 1x Shark Fin.
- Wrath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Ebonkoi and 1x Deathweed.
Miscellaneous Potions

These are Terraria Potions that provide an assortment of random effects that cannot be classified as Restoration or Buffs.
- Gender Change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Daybloom, 1x Moonglow, 1x Blinkroot, 1x Waterleaf, 1x Deathweed, 1x Shiverthorn and 1x Fireblossom.
- Recall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Specular Fish and 1x Daybloom.
- Potion of Return: 1x Recall Potion and 1x Obsidifish.
- Teleportation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Chaos Fish, 1x Blinkroot and 1x Fireblossom.
- Wormhole Potion: 1x Bottled Water, 1x Specular Fish and 1x Blinkroot.
- Red Potion: This is a unique potion that can only be found in chests in ‘Drunk Worlds’ and ‘For The Worthy’ seeds.
Flasks

Now finally, we arrive at the Terraria Potions that allow players to deal damage.

These can only be crafted at the Imbuing Station.
- Flask of Cursed Flames: 1x Bottled Water and 2x Cursed Flame.
- Flask of Fire: 1x Bottled Water and 3x Hellstone.
- Flask of Gold: 1x Bottled Water and 5x Gold Dust.
- Flask of Ichor: 1x Bottled Water and 2x Ichor.
- Flask of Nanites: 1x Bottled Water and 5x Nanites.
- Flask of Party: 1x Bottled Water and 5x Confetti.
- Flask of Poison: 1x Bottled Water and 5x Stinger.
- Flask of Venom: 1x Bottled Water and 5x Vial of Venom.
